It has been very windy. It is however possible to find good conditions
early morning. The earlier the better. As Tonel can be surfed at any
tide. Though only at low tide with moderate wave height. Today it
was low tide and I paddled very far out. Never have I been that far out
before. But I have seen surfers on that position . It was very good.
Though it is necessary to look out for rocks just submerged. If
the waves are bigger than 1.5 meters I find it better to stay more on
the inside and let the wave break and catch the white water. But get off
before the water is getting to shallow. I managed to bump my head into
the sand bottom twice. And that is not a good idea. |

I went to Amado. 5 feet swell. It was only 18 deg C and raining a
little. As usual it was a bit of trouble to get through the shore break.
But once outside it was quiet and I realized that i was the one sitting
longest from the shore line , waiting for the biggest set. Then I
remembered my old surf teacher saying " Go for the smaller waves , with
the good shape." And he is right . The big bulky swell tend to
break in a mess of white water, where as the smaller ones with a good
clean and steep front, tend to create a clean green water wall to
surf. At least for a while. The video below is showing what I mean. A
clean take off. Time to make a turn, and a little surfing of the wall.
Then the whole wave front is breaking. I can keep going whith the help
of the white water, But better to bail out and avoid a long paddling
back out. |
